That '70s Show Tommy Chong: Life Before The Show

Tommy Chong had his own '70s show, in the sense that that decade was his year of stardom! He and his bestie, Cheech Marin recorded multiple comedy albums, one of which was nominated for a Grammy Award for Best Comedy Album.

Throughout the '80s and '90s, Chong appeared in several movies and TV shows, including Still Smokin' (1983), FernGully: The Last Rainforest (1992), and McHale's Navy (1997).

It wasn't until 1999 when the character of "Leo" would be created in That '70s Show. He appeared throughout seasons 2 to 4, and then again in season 7. He disappeared in seasons 5 and 6 due to legal issues with marijuana leading to a jail sentence. He and his wife Shelby have been married since 1975! The pair have four sons and a daughter together. 

Chong has been pretty quiet in Hollywood, most likely due to his colorectal cancer diagnosis in 2015. However, he did appear in the 2019 comedy Jay and Silent Bob Reboot along with Matt Damon and Ben Affleck. The same year, he also appeared in the science-fiction film Color Out of Space.
